Discussions tagged with cpucapacity on WindowsForum.com focus on Hyper-V performance issues related to CPU core count and logical processors. In one thread, a user migrates a legacy Windows Server 2008 R2 workload to a Windows Server 2022 Hyper-V virtual machine on newer hardware, only to find slower performance. The comparison highlights differences in physical cores (6 vs. 4) and logical cores (12 vs. 8) between an older Xeon E5-2620 and a newer Core i7-6700. The tag cpucapacity is used to explore how virtual machine performance can be affected by the host's CPU resources, including core allocation and processor speed, in enterprise virtualization scenarios.
